				<description>&#060;p&#062;I bought some Instagram-trendy basics this year and thought I'd share my review. I've had &#060;a rel=&#034;nofollow&#034; href=&#034;https://shoparq.com/&#034;&#062;Arq&#060;/a&#062; on my radar for a while; they started out making beautiful organic cotton basics for babies and kids, and have recently expanded into adult sizes. DS already had a couple sets of their absolutely gorgeous kids' briefs and undershirts, and I'd been wanting a set for myself for a long time. I got a promo code through some blog or IG account (can't remember whose), so I placed an order for a wide strap bralette and a pair of high rise briefs. I hemmed and hawed over colour because they're all so yummy, but ended up sticking with black for my trial run, since I always feel like myself in black underpinnings. I went with the larger of my two possible sizes, which is my usual approach to underwear shopping. The fit is absolutely spot-on -- not too tight, not too loose.&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;The high-rise briefs do indeed look like an intimidating amount of fabric right out of the package, but are ridiculously comfortable to wear. The cotton is pretty substantial, so they're not my first choice under thin/skinny bottoms, but are great under loose-fitting high rise trousers and jeans, which accounts for most of what I wear these days. &#060;p&#062;My only gripe about these two pieces is that they have &#060;i&#062;&#060;/i&#062;sewn-in tags&#060;i&#062;&#060;/i&#062;. In this day and age, I expect a printed-on tag, or the type sewn in with a single stitch at the corners so it's easy to cut out. I really hope Arq will tweak this aspect of the design. If they do, I wouldn't hesitate to purchase more in the future. This is one category where I like to buy organic or recycled cotton if possible, as it's something I'm not inclined to source secondhand (though there is definitely a secondhand market for Arq). The price tag is high, but they are so sturdy and well-made I know I'll be wearing them for years to come. &#060;/p&#062;
